A helicopter flies 168 miles against the wind in 2 hours; with the wind, it can
fly 252 miles in the same amount of time. Find the speed of the helicopter in still air.

Respuesta :

Answer:

105 mile/hour

Step-by-step explanation:

(H - W) x 2 = 168    against wind, speed = helicopter - wind

(H + W) x 2 = 252

H - W = 84    against wind, speed = helicopter - wind

H + W = 126

2H = 84 + 126 = 210

H = 105
